Pinning policy: all third-party dependencies in Larkspur releases must be pinned to exact versions in the lockfile; ranges are forbidden in release branches. The release manager regenerates the lockfile only from the frozen mirror, never upstream. After regeneration, run the audit script and sign the manifest before tagging. The tagging step will refuse unsigned manifests. Sign the manifest with the release key provided below.

signing key of bahaf-bagaf = bky19_uiUxDExuKwEKEZfEG19

# Flaglight Rollouts — Approvals

Quick version for on-call: any rollout touching more than 5% of traffic needs an approval in Flaglight before the ramp continues. Kill switches don't need approval — just flip them and note it in the incident channel. Scheduled ramps pause automatically if error budget burns hot. If you're stuck at 2 a.m. with a pending approval, there's one person authorized to override, and that's the approver below.

account owner for tagep-bafof: Norael Gilax Juleth

# LintWarden Environments

LintWarden, our documentation linter, runs in three environments: dev, staging, and prod. Each is isolated in its own Verdel Cloud project with separate service accounts. No cross-environment credential reuse. Staging mirrors prod rule sets nightly; dev is unrestricted. Audit logs ship to the Harkness pipeline. The prod environment uses the following configuration values.

settings of fahag-haduf:
[ulaox]
port = 8443
region = south-2
host = ulaox.lumiccorp.internal
timeout_ms = 500
retries = 8

Subject: Handover — DeployDuck bot watch

Hi Maret,

Handing over the DeployDuck chat bot for this rotation. It posts deploy status to the release channel; twice this week it lagged about four minutes behind the actual pipeline state, so treat its messages as advisory, not authoritative. The restart procedure is documented in the ops wiki under "DeployDuck recovery." If it goes fully silent, the bot platform team asked that we notify them directly.

billing contact of bagag-yahig = casox@paliqsys.internal